Included among the many benefits available to Illinois Digital Educators Alliance members are several annual awards and grants that have been created to recognize those members who have made exemplary efforts to bring creative and innovative uses of instructional technology resources to their schools or who seek new professional growth opportunities. Educator of the Year Awards Each year, the members of the IDEA Executive Board approve the winners of two awards that are designed to recognize the outstanding efforts of IDEA members. Members have a chance to nominate deserving colleagues for one of two Technology Educator of the Year awards. Click here to learn more about this award. IDEA Mini-Grant Program IDEA is pleased to offer a mini-grant program available to all IDEA members across Illinois. Are you looking for a way to make your school or classroom Maker Space a reality, seeking a few more devices to facilitate an engaging and exciting classroom project, or wanting to try a cutting-edge innovation that is so new you missed your school's budget cycle?
